Veterans Service Representative New Orleans, Louisiana Summary This position is located at the New Orleans Regional Office Veterans Service Center. The Veterans Service Representative (Authorization Quality Review Specialist) is an integral part of the Veterans Service Center's quality assurance program, and is a key technical adviser to the (VSR), in the Regional Office. The purpose of this position is to measure individual performance quality as well as identify training needs through the review and assessment of completed compensation and pension claims. Duties Duties include, but are not limited to: - Performs individual quality reviews to determine the authorization quality level of individual VSRs for purposes of individual performance standards in accordance with an established monthly schedule. - Conducts focused "in-process reviews" for cases to determine the accuracy of claims action taken. (Such reviews are for station-level feedback and improvement only, not used for individual performance standard purposes.) - Responsible for sharing authorization quality trend information with management on an ongoing basis and with the VSRs during training sessions. - Reviews products or activities for quality of performance and enters the results into the on-line STAR checklists. - Evaluates and identifies deficiencies of all elements of a claim from evidence development, income and dependency issues, to award processing and authorization.
